A cookie-cutter has a sharp edge, to cut the cookie dough. (In memory of Mother.)

Draw a short line segment PERPENDICULAR to the two X curves, from the bottom inside corner, down to the outer curve, in a Green style (3D view is good for this).
In the Right View, highlight the green line segment, and draw a Red style polyline triangle downward, to a point.

In 3D view, sweep the triangle along the two X curves.
Boolean the two solids.
